Chances are any beer money or going out for dinner money you dont spend because you don't like the neighborhood in Bridgeport, you will spend if visiting on the Gold Coast or some other neighborhood that you would be staying, or if you are from the area, around home. That's a net zero for Illinois. If you loved a Japanese restaurant but then found out the new one across the street was better, the new one would be "generating" revenue from you, but the one you had been a patron, would not. If more people were buying $15 beers from jerry Reinsdorf, fewer would be buying $6 beers from the bar a block from their house. I don't get where you think everyone with suddenly start spending thousands of dollars more than they are spending because JR built a new park. The reality is yes they will spend more than is being spent at the 78, but other areas are going to pay for that.
